Black woman being shot and KILLED by white cop after calling 911: video

The bodycam footage of Sonya Massey, a black woman from Illinois, getting shot by a white police officer was finally released Monday under the authority of the Sangamon County State’s Attorney’s office.

The release of the video has been delayed at the request of Massey’s family, but was published Monday afternoon to the Illinois State Police’s YouTube account.

SHE CALLED-IN THE POLICE

It shows deputies arriving on Massey’s doorstep in Springfield on July 6, to gather more information and check that her home was secure after she called 911 to report a possible prowler in the area at around 1am. 

Just about 21 minutes later, Sangamon County Sheriff’s deputy Sean Grayson is seen on his partner’s body cam drawing his weapon. He pointed his 9mm pistol at Massey, 36, who was holding a pot of boiling water in the kitchen. 

Seconds after telling her to drop that pot, she ducked and said ‘I’m sorry,’ before Grayson fired three shots, one of which struck her in the face. Massey was later pronounced dead at a local hospital.

DETAILS OF THE ALTERCATION

The altercation began when deputies first arrived at Massey’s Springfield home, and Grayson noticed there was a pot on the stove – asking his partner to check it out.

‘We don’t need a fire while we’re here,’ Grayson said at the time. 

That seemed to have started an argument between Massey and Grayson, who prosecutors say ‘aggressively yelled’ at Massey to move it from the stove to the counter.

She then appeared to take it off the stove and told Grayson, ‘I rebuke you in the name of Jesus.’

This is when Grayson pulled out his handgun and said: ‘I swear to God I’ll shoot you in your f***king face.’

Both officers – who at that point had their weapons unholstered – ordered her to drop the pot. She then apologized for what she said and ducked behind the counter. 

Grayson, who was standing about 10 to 15 feet away in the adjoining living room, then went around the corner of the counter separating the two rooms to regain visual contact with Massey. He tried to tell her to drop the pot, but cut himself off and opened fire.

He then yelled: ‘I can’t take hot boiling water to the f**king face.’
